Mystique

Mystique appeared in 1978 Marvel Comics called Ms. Marvel.

Little is known about the origins of the shapeshifting mutant terrorist known as Mystique, the mutant name adopted by Raven Darkhölme which itself is an assumed name. As a consulting detective, her services were enlisted by Irene Adler, a mutant clairvoyant who had written confusing passages concerning the future of mutantkind that needed to be deciphered. In their quest, Darkhölme became 'Mystique' while Adler became 'Destiny'. The more they attempted to control the future the more they failed, a struggle that has made an angry Mystique embrace extremist solutions to achieve her objectives. Alongside her wife Destiny, Mystique reformed the Brotherhood of Evil Mutants to assassinate anti-mutant politician Senator Robert Kelly, an attack that was prevented by the X-Men.

As a master deceiver and infiltrator, Mystique made her way inside mutant-related organizations, such as becoming the leader of Freedom Force and joining X-Factor, the Marauders, and even the X-Men. During Mystique's trajectory, the death of Destiny had the most tragic impact in her life. Seen as a treacherous ally, Mystique has proven her relevance for the fate of mutantkind with her actions aimed at shaping its future by forging her foster daughter Rogue into a significant mutant super-heroine, eliminating Mister Sinister, and building a mutant-ruled criminal empire on the island of Madripoor.

As Professor Xavier established a mutant nation-state on the island of Krakoa, Mystique has been granted a seat on the Krakoan government, the Quiet Council, in an attempt to give all factions of mutantkind some level of representation. However, once again Destiny's predictions would influence Mystique's actions, as she had knowledge about the rise of Krakoa, something that incited Mystique to work against Xavier's flawed plans.

Powers and Abilities[]

  • Metamorph: Mystique can psionically alter the formation of her biological cells at will. As a result, she can cause herself to look and sound like an exact duplicate of any human, humanoid, or semi-humanoid being of any sex, wearing virtually any kind of clothing. Her control is so exact that she can precisely duplicate another person's retina pattern in her own eyes, finger, palm and skin-pore patterns on her own hands and skin, smell to overlap the original being, and vocal cords to match voices to the point of corresponding voice prints.

Mystique appears to have total control over every aspect of her physiology, allowing her to change the internal composition, primary function and pigmentation of each of her body's cells. Doctor Nemesis has confirmed that she is capable of rewriting the genomic instructions in every single cellular nucleus of her body and is therefore a gene-shaper.

Mystique was once exposed to dangerous levels of radiation in order to save the life of Toad. The process dramatically morphed Mystique's appearance, causing her skin to become reptilian, and boosted her powers so that she could now morph her body into taking certain desired physical traits depending on her situation at the time (note: this reptilian form was quickly discarded, whether it was because of retcon or if she simply shape-shifted back to her previous form remains to be seen).

Examples of this new ability included: night vision, wings on her back, talons in her fingers, sharp fanged teeth, natural body armor, mermaid-like tail, and she could even compress into a nearly two-dimensional state to glide on air currents (similar to Mr. Fantastic), which she used to survive an explosion.

Since her resurrection by The Hand, her powers have been enhanced to a higher level than they were before, to the degree that she could fool super-humanly acute senses such as Wolverine's sense of smell, something she couldn't do before her death. Other new facets of these abilities include tentacle generation, animal shifting, and partial liquefaction.

  • Metamorphic Adaptation: After her first enhancement Mystique showed the ability to adapt her body depending on her situation at the time. She was able to camouflage her body to match her surroundings so well as to be invisible, shift her organs into her lower extremities, and mimic the textures of glass or metals (when she took on the form of Magneto and his helmet). She could conceal items in shapeshifted pouches inside her body and clearly stated that she was always naked and simply made her skin look and feel like other materials to fool others.
  • Enhanced Physical Attributes: Able to enhance her strength, speed, agility, durability, reflexes, and senses.
  • Accelerated Healing: Mystique's nature allows her to repair wounds, regrow limbs  and regenerate herself from minor to near death injuries in a short span of time, much faster than an ordinary human. She is capable of retaining a mimicked form even when drugged or knocked unconscious.
  • Toxin & Disease Resistance: She is capable of quickly developing resistance and immunity to toxins and diseases.
  • Decelerated Aging: Raven's metamorphic powers have staved off the degenerative effects of aging. She has always had this ability even before her enhancement; she is over one hundred years old.
  • Psychic Defense: Mystique's nature also provides her with a natural defense against telepathic intrusion.
  • Enhanced Memory: Mystique has stated she knows the location of 'every security camera in every major airport of the United States and half the ones in Canada'.
  • Expert Marksman
  • Multilingual: Mystique has stated that she knows at least eleven languages; besides her presumably native German and English, she has demonstrated fluency in Spanish, Portuguese, French, Farsi, Korean, Swedish, and Czech.
  • Covert Operative: Strategist in terrorist and commando operations.

Weaknesses[]

  • Appearance Limitation: Originally, it was clearly stated that Mystique's powers were limited to appearances only; she could not assume the powers of the people she morphed into or alter her body to adapt to different situations. Although Mystique's powers were enhanced, Mystique could never duplicate the powers of other superhumans, and she still cannot duplicate the powers of the person she imitates: for example, when she turned herself into a duplicate of Nightcrawler, she did not gain the ability to teleport. However, she can use her powers to mimic the powers of others; such as assuming the form of Sabretooth, and then using her powers to enhance her senses, strength, speed, agility, and of course naturally heal at an accelerated rate.
  • Unchangeable Body Mass: While she can make herself look exactly like a person who is physically bigger than herself, she will not weigh as much as the real person does. As such, she will be considerably weaker than the true person she copies, as evidenced by her form of an impostor Sabretooth, where her powers were less effective than the genuine Sabretooth. Also, the longer she takes a form of someone with greater mass, the greater a strain on her body which could reach a "breaking point" where she is forced to turn back into her normal self. Since her enhancement, Mystique has stated that her body mass now changes when she does, although the truth as with everything concerning Raven Darkhölme, remains shrouded.
  • Schizophrenia (formerly): Mystique's shape-changing physiology causes her brain to suffer from constant and subtle shifts in her brain tissue that manifested in the form of schizophrenia. Her personality constantly changed, making her volatile and unpredictable. Psylocke has since stabilized her mind.
